INDIA-ASEAN TRADE RELATION: A STEP TOWARDS ECONOMIC COOPERATION
2 Author(s): AJIT KUMAR SHARMA , ANAND KUMAR
Vol - 4, Issue- 3 , Page(s) : 404 - 413 (2013 ) DOI : https://doi.org/10.32804/CASIRJ
In the 21st century, every Economy is trying to enhance its growth and development. It is clear that for the rapid economic development trade plays an important role, and it has also been called trade as the engine of growth. Since trade is the main determinant of economic development and now-a-days South-East Asian Nation has become an important has become an important zone because of its market and growing economy. India announced its Look-East Policy in 1991, which is an attempt to increase its engagement with the East-Asian countries. ASEAN, which is a geo-political and economic organization with 10 members, which was formed in August 1967 by Indonesia, Malaysia, the Philippines, Singapore and Thailand. Since then the membership has expanded to include Brunei-Darussalam, Cambodia, the Laos Peoples democratic republic Myanmar and Vietnam.
